Kitchen Remodeling: Improving Style and Functionality

What creates a kitchen that's both functional and stylish? A carefully planned kitchen combines aesthetics with practicality, guaranteeing that every element serves a purpose. Intentional layouts that facilitate efficient workflow are essential, often incorporating the classic work triangle between the stove, sink, and refrigerator. Premium materials, such as granite countertops and custom cabinetry, not only improve the kitchen's appearance but also improve durability.

Lighting serves a vital function in creating the atmosphere and guaranteeing proper illumination for culinary tasks. A combination of background, functional, and feature lights can establish a warm atmosphere while delivering required illumination. In addition, installing current technology can enhance food preparation procedures, creating a kitchen that is more convenient. Organization systems, including sliding racks or expansive storage units, increase space and organization, ensuring a tidy space. In the end, the combination of practicality and aesthetics in kitchen renovation changes the heart of the home into a welcoming and efficient space for food preparation and socializing.

Lighting Enhancement Techniques

A carefully selected color palette sets the stage for a living room, but the right lighting can improve the overall ambiance even further. Implementing a mix of ambient, task, and accent lighting creates a layered effect that improves comfort and functionality. Ambient lighting, such as ceiling fixtures or recessed lights, provides overall illumination, while task lighting, like floor or table lamps, focuses on specific areas for reading or hobbies. Accent lighting, including wall sconces or LED strips, showcases artwork or architectural features, adding visual interest. Dimmers further boost versatility, allowing homeowners to adjust brightness according to mood or occasion. By carefully combining these lighting techniques, a living room can transform into a comfortable and inviting space that reflects personal style and comfort.

Tips for Arranging Furniture

What creates a dining room truly inviting? Careful furniture arrangement plays a significant role. A generous layout encourages conversation and connection, helping guests to feel at ease. Setting a rectangular table centrally can optimize space, while round tables foster intimacy. Providing sufficient space between chairs and walls enables movement and accessibility.

Incorporating a buffet or sideboard can boost functionality, offering storage and serving space, while also enhancing the room's aesthetic. Furthermore, combining larger pieces with lighter decor can create a harmonious environment. Lastly, strategically positioning seating options, such as banquettes or accent chairs, can elevate comfort and warmth, ultimately transforming dining experiences into memorable gatherings.

Flooring Options: Finding the Best Materials for Your Property

Selecting the ideal flooring materials is essential for enhancing both the aesthetics and functionality of a home. Homeowners can select from a variety of options, each with unique characteristics that meet different needs. Hardwood offers timeless elegance and durability, making it a popular choice for living areas and bedrooms. Laminate delivers a economical alternative, imitating the appearance of wood while being more resistant to scratches and moisture.

When it comes to high-traffic spaces, tile flooring is distinguished by its durability and ease of maintenance, with a broad range of designs and colors to choose from. Vinyl, another versatile option, is comfortable to walk on and moisture-proof, ideal for kitchens and bathrooms. Carpet can provide warmth and comfort, ideal for comfortable areas like family rooms. At the end of the day, selecting the right flooring involves considering factors such as lifestyle, maintenance demands, and design preferences, ensuring a harmonious balance between style and practicality.

Common Questions

What's the Best Way to Budget for a Home Remodeling Project?

When budgeting for a home renovation project, it's important to evaluate expenses for materials, labor, and permits. Establishing a practical budget that accounts for surprise expenses and distinguishes between needs and wants throughout is vital.

What Permits Must Be Obtained for Common Area Renovations?

According to the project scope, permits may involve building, electrical, plumbing, or zoning approvals. Local regulations vary, so speaking with the local building department provides compliance and helps eliminate potential fines or project delays.

What Is the Typical Timeline for a Remodeling Project?

A conventional remodeling project usually takes approximately several weeks to several months, depending on the scope and complexity of the work. Considerations such as design approval, permit acquisition, and contractor availability can considerably impact the timeline.

Can I Remain in My House While Renovations Are Underway?

Yes, residents can continue living in their homes throughout the renovation process, but it frequently hinges on the scale of the work. Limited room access, noise, and various disruptions may present difficulties, necessitating careful organization and communication with construction professionals.

What Must I Keep in Mind When Hiring a Remodeling Contractor?

When hiring a remodeling contractor, one should consider their experience level, customer reviews, licensing credentials, insurance protection, and interpersonal skills. It's important to request multiple proposals, authenticate references, and verify alignment with project timelines and budget expectations.
